Job Responsibilities
- To assist the General Manager on related matters concerning the Consultants and relief of duty of General Manager in his/her absence;
- To ensure smooth running of related services operation and provide feedback for improvement, efficiency and effectiveness to upgrade its services;
- To report directly to General Manager of Hospital on all matters pertaining to hospital operations either by written or verbal reports when requested.
- To assist General Manager in carrying out general administrative matter.
- To develop and formulate policies and procedures of the standard of hospital to ensure excellence of delivery of services.
- To prepare proper working paper and feasibility study to assess the need of the hospital equipment and new/future investment or extension programme for the growth of the hospital.
- To assist the Human Resource services and in ensuring enough manpower to man the services especially those directly involved with customers.
- To actively be involved in marketing and public relations plan of the hospital to ensure continuous marketing and promotion is done for new and existing services.
- To carry out and monitor analyses and report key aspects of financial performance.
- To assist the General Manager of the hospital in the preparation of yearly budget and prepare hospital management report for Management Committee Meeting.
- To liaise with vendors on the requirements of repairs, maintenance and purchase of equipment and monitor outsourced vendor on the productivity and results of respective departments.
- To coordinate for any ad‑hoc repairing service of hospital equipment whenever it is necessary.
- To assist M&E on the specification, invitation or quotation and submit recommendation to the management, with regard to the purchasing of new equipment, upgrading of the M&E installation and for in‑house renovation works.
- To assist General Manager in identifying the training needs of staff and relate it to Human Resource and Training department for staff satisfaction and development.
- Ensure all policies and procedures of ISO 9001:2008 and MSQH Hospital Accreditation Standard are adhered to and records maintained, if and when these programmes are implemented.
- Conformance to ISO 9001:2008 and MSQH Hospital Accreditation Standard and Requirements.
- Prompt and effective action in taking correction and corrective measures in ISO 9001:2008 and MSQH Hospital Accreditation non‑conformance report (NCR) and or opportunity for improvement (OFI).
- Achievement of satisfactory performance on the external and internal audits.
